Cars was a theme licensed by Disney introduced in 2010 for DUPLO, and then transferred to System in 2011. It was discontinued in 2012. However, it was reintroduced in 2017 due to the release of Cars 3. The DUPLO Cars sets feature characters and scenes from the first Disney Pixar's Cars movie from 2006, for re-celebrating this movie as well as starting the promotion for the upcoming sequel, Cars 2, in 2011. System cars sets were released in May, 2011 featuring some sets re-celebrating Cars and some promoting Cars 2. The teaser website for the System Cars was launched in February. May 25th 2011 at 7:57PM Cars 2 trailer in Lego – Click above to watch the video after the break If there's a cooler child's toy for adults than a box of Legos, we don't know what it is. To wit, it's possible to take a couple handfuls of Lego blocks and assemble a miniature car... or a couple hundred pounds of the bricks to make a full-size car. And since you're apparently someone who, like us, obsesses over the automobile, there's really no better way to spend quality time with the kids than joining them in a marathon session of Lego building. But what if you have even grander Lego-based aspirations? The sky's the limit as far as Legos go, as evidenced by the video you're about to watch after the break. Combining two of our most recent we're-really-too-old-for-this obsessions, one pioneering Lego building team recreated the entire trailer for Pixar's Cars 2 using nothing but little plastic building blocks. Well, they may have cheated a little with lighting and, of course, cameras... but we won't hold that against them for such a worthwhile endeavor.

Star race car Lightning McQueen (Owen Wilson) and the incomparable tow truck Mater (Larry the Cable Guy) take their friendship on the road from Radiator Springs to exciting new places when they head overseas to compete in the first-ever World Grand Prix to determine the world's fastest car. But the road to the championship is filled with plenty of potholes, detours and hilarious surprises when Mater gets caught up in an intriguing adventure of his own: international espionage!




Experience all the fast-paced fun with an "all-car" cast -- plus enjoy two hilarious short films, "Air Mater" and "Hawaiian Vacation."
